Finally able to somewhat get back in the groove after what I thought was COVID (again) and Ida. That said, would you guys consider either of the pictures below cause for concern as far as tire integrity?
Cleaned my bike this am and ran across these upon inspection. The tire pictured (front) was low yesterday am prior to my ride and I was already at the levee when I realized it, so I put a CO2 cart in it and called it good.
I usually air my tires prior to every ride, but had just done it the day prior. Lesson learned. It’s been holding ever since.
I’ve got a remote/long ride planned Fri or Sat and the last thing I need is to blow a tire. Not really wanting to buy a new one if it’s unnecessary though. Conti GP5000’s.
Second pic is blurry, although less concerning than 1st IMO.

I got an $800 hybrid bike from REI since I didn't want to spend too much money on a bike incase I didn't like it or don't ride as much as I would like, especially with me training for a marathon starting in October where I will only be able to ride once a week
So far so good, have ridden about 45 miles on it so far. How long are tires(not the tubes) supposed to last? I got a spare tube and attached a bag to the underside of the seat to store that and a patch kit in but I am wondering about the actual rubber.
So far so good, have ridden about 45 miles on it so far. How long are tires(not the tubes) supposed to last? I got a spare tube and attached a bag to the underside of the seat to store that and a patch kit in but I am wondering about the actual rubber.
Posted on 9/9/21 at 2:40 pm to goldennugget
Depends on the quality of the tire, the surface you ride, and your weight. I usually get 4K miles out of a GP5000
